Princess Jaehaera Targaryen was the daughter of Aegon II Targaryen and his sister-wife and Queen Helaena Targaryen. Jaehaera had a twin brother Jaehaerys Targaryen and a younger brother Maelor Targaryen.[1] The dragon Morghul was bound to Jaehaera.
Appearance & Character
She was small of stature. Jaehaera is described as a sweet simple girl of six at the time of her brother's murder.[1] As a babe, she showed no emotion.[2]
History
After the death of Prince Lucerys Velaryon Prince Daemon Targaryen declared vengeance, writing that there would be “an eye for an eye, a son for a son”.
Princess Jaehaera was present in the Tower of the Hand when Blood slew her twin Prince Jaehaerys. Prior to the boy's death, as the queen prevaricated, Cheese warned her to make a choice soon, before Blood grew bored and raped Jaehaera.
When the queen’s dragons first appeared in the skies above King's Landing, Lord Larys Strong spirited Jaehaera out of the city along with her father and younger brother Maelor. Lord Larys led them out through a secret passage of Maegor's Holdfast, of which only he had knowledge. Jaehaera was put in the charge of Ser Willis Fell, who swore to bring her safely to Storm's End.
She eventually married Rhaenyra's son Aegon III and became a queen.
